Smt Chennuri Devendra v. The State Of Telangana
HON'BLE Dr.JUSTICE CHILLAKUR SUMALATHA CRIMINAL PETITION No.1856 of 2023 ORDER:
1.
Heard Sri M.Nagendra Babu, learned counsel for the petitioners as well as the learned Additional Public Prosecutor who is representing the Respondent-State. 2.
Seeking pre-arrest bail, the present Criminal Petition is filed under Section 438 Cr.P.C. on behalf of the petitioners, who are arrayed as Accused Nos.1 & 2 in Crime No.58 of 2023 of GDK I Town Police Station, Ramagundam District.
3.
Stating that the petitioners are innocent, learned counsel for the petitioners contends that the alleged injured by name Sudhakar was following the 1st petitioner and was commenting her and in that regard, though he was warned number of times, he did not mend his ways and therefore, complaints were given to Police on several occasions. Learned counsel states that on two such occasions, cases were registered vide Crime No.447 of 2022 of Godavarikhani- I Town Police Station and Crime No.53 of 2023 of the same Police Station. Learned counsel states
that on the very next day, i.e. on 03.02.2023, a false complaint was given against the petitioners by the son of the said Sudhakar and therefore, the petitioners are before this Court.
4.
On the other hand, the learned Additional Public Prosecutor submits that the petitioners, who are wife and husband, had beat the father of the defacto complainant by name Sudhakar and as per Medical Report, he sustained grievous injury.
5.
Gone through the contents of the material available on record. On going through the said material and upon hearing the learned counsel for the petitioners and learned Additional Public Prosecutor, this Court is of the view that the request of the petitioners can be honoured, however, conditionally.
6.
In the result, the Criminal Petition is allowed with the following conditions:
(i) The petitioners/Accused Nos.1 & 2 are directed to surrender before the concerned Court within ten (10) days. On such surrender, they shall be enlarged on bail on their executing a personal bond for Rs.50,000/- (Rupees Fifty Thousand
only) each with two sureties for like-sum each to the satisfaction of the Court concerned. The sureties are directed to submit their two latest passport size photographs at the time of furnishing solvency. One such photograph is ordered to be pasted in the Surety Register against the name of the surety. The other photograph shall be kept in the case record concerned.
(ii) The petitioners/Accused Nos.1 & 2 shall report before the Station House Officer, GDK I Town Police Station, on every Sunday and Thursday between 10.30 A.M. and 12:00 P.M. till filing of final report.
(iii) The petitioners/Accused Nos.1 & 2 should not involve in any unlawful activity.
(iv) The petitioners/Accused Nos.1 & 2 should afford all assistance for the proper investigation of the case.
(v) The petitioners/Accused Nos.1 & 2 should not cause the evidence of the offence disappear.
(vi) The petitioners/Accused Nos.1 & 2 should not tamper with the evidence in any manner.
(vii) The petitioners/Accused Nos.1 & 2 should not by way of inducement, threat or promise,
dissuade any person who is acquainted with the facts of the case, from disclosing such facts to the Court or to the Police Officer.
(viii) In case the petitioners/Accused Nos.1 & 2 hold a passport, they shall surrender the same.
(ix) The petitioners/Accused Nos.1 & 2 should ensure their presence whenever required by the Court or Police.
(x) The petitioners/Accused Nos.1 & 2 shall not leave India without previous permission of the Court concerned.
(xi) The petitioners/Accused Nos.1 & 2 shall file an affidavit before the Court concerned disclosing the following particulars:-
(1) Contact number
(2) Mail address
(3) Residential particulars.
In case, there is any change of the aforementioned details, the petitioners shall intimate the court concerned by giving fresh affidavits duly mentioning the change. They shall continue to do so till filing of the final report.
Any deviation of the above conditions would entitle the respondent to take appropriate steps for cancellation of the pre-arrest bail granted.
